  • Hi Nomo,

    I'm sorry to tell you that we don't have the test data of minimum setup time of USI. The maximum hold time is related to the clock frequency of SPI and the setup time. The setup time is related to the load. More slavers the more time is needed for setup.
    In summary you are better to observe the real waveform from the oscilloscope of SPI's CLK and data signal. And choose the proper clock frequency to meet your demand.
